  1. The Student Prince is an operetta in a prologue and four acts with music by Sigmund Romberg and book and lyrics by Dorothy Donnelly. It is based on Wilhelm Meyer-Förster's play Old Heidelberg.

  3. The Student Prince is a 1954 American musical film directed by Richard Thorpe and starring Ann Blyth, Edmund Purdom, John Ericson, Louis Calhern, Edmund Gwenn, S. Z. Sakall and Betta St. John. The film is an adaptation of the 1924 operetta of the same name composed by Sigmund Romberg with lyrics by Dorothy Donnelly.

  4. Oct 26, 2021 · After a disagreement with director, Curtis Bernhardt, while working on the film of Sigmund Romberg’s operetta, “The Student Prince”, Mario Lanza walked out of MGM.

  7. Oct 11, 2011 · Edmund Purdom, lip-synching the rich singing of tenor Mario Lanza, portrays the on-screen Karl and Ann Blyth, who starred opposite Lanza in The Great Caruso, is the Heidelberg sweetheart the prince meets during what is supposed to be a final revelry before his royal wedding.
